Tax relief attorneys in Edinburg Texas help individuals and businesses resolve disputes with the IRS and the Texas Comptroller. These lawyers can assist with tax debt negotiation, audit representation, and penalty abatement. Texas has no state income tax, but residents still face federal tax issues and local property tax challenges.

What Does a Tax Relief Attorney in Edinburg Cost?

Tax relief attorney fees in Texas typically range from $200 to $500 per hour. Some attorneys offer flat fees for specific services like an offer in compromise, which can cost $2,500 to $10,000 or more. Initial consultations may be free or cost a small fee. Costs vary based on case complexity and the attorney experience. This is general information and not legal adv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does a tax relief attorney in Edinburg do?
A tax relief attorney represents clients before the IRS and Texas tax authorities. They help with offers in compromise, installment agreements, innocent spouse relief, and audit defense. They also advise on tax liens and levies specific to Texas law.
How long does the IRS have to collect back taxes in Texas?
Under federal law, the IRS generally has 10 years from the date of assessment to collect taxes. Texas does not have its own statute of limitations for federal tax collection. An attorney can help you understand how this timeline applies to your case.
Can a tax relief attorney help with a Texas property tax appeal?
Yes, a tax relief attorney can assist with property tax protests in Hidalgo County. They can help you file an appeal with the Appraisal Review Board and represent you at hearings. Texas law requires property owners to file a protest by May 15 or within 30 days of a notice of value.
